Embryo transfer

There are two kinds of embryo transfers: fresh embryo transfer and frozen embryo transfer. Your healthcare provider can discuss using fresh or frozen embryos with you and decide what’s best based on your unique situation. Both frozen and fresh embryo transfers follow the same transfer process. The main difference is implied by the name.

A fresh embryo transfer means your embryo is inserted into your uterus between three and seven days after the egg retrieval procedure. This embryo hasn’t been frozen and is “fresh.”

A frozen embryo transfer means that frozen embryos (from a previous IVF cycle or donor eggs) are thawed and inserted into your uterus. This is a more common practice for logistical reasons and because this method is more likely to result in a live birth. Frozen embryo transfers can occur years after egg retrieval and fertilization.

As part of the first step in a frozen embryo transfer, you’ll take oral, injectable, vaginal or transdermal hormones to prepare your uterus for accepting an embryo. Usually, this is 14 to 21 days of oral medication followed by six days of injections. Typically, you’ll have two or three appointments during this time to monitor the readiness of your uterus with ultrasound and to measure your hormone levels with a blood test. When your uterus is ready, you’ll be scheduled for the embryo transfer procedure.

The process is similar if you’re using fresh embryos, except embryo transfer happens within three to five days of being retrieved.

The embryo transfer is a simple procedure that doesn’t require anesthesia. It feels similar to a pelvic exam or Pap smear. A speculum is placed within the vagina, and a thin catheter is inserted through the cervix into the uterus. A syringe attached to the other end of the catheter contains one or more embryos. The embryos are injected it the uterus through the catheter. The procedure typically takes less than 10 minutes.
